1840 One Penny Black Plate VIII Unused Registered 31st July Earliest known postal use 5th September Plate destroyed 8th September 1841 Only the black shade is listed AB, from the top of the sheet showing part of the marginal inscription, "...bel. 1/- Per Row o...", good to very large margins on other sides, unused without gum; tiny hinge thin in the top margin. A fine and desirable marginal example Estimate £ 3,000-4,000
